Sorry it goes on a bit but stick with us, need some advice on this.



Facts.

We have had a T-mobile account for 6 years with 5 phones.



We were due some upgrades so asked T-mobile is they could somehow supply a
Nokia E90.



To my astonishment and hats off to T-mobile they agreed to get me an E90 via
one of there suppliers but wanted me to use 2 of my upgrades for the E90, I
had no problem with this as its an expensive phone.



E90 arrived FROM T-MOBILE (who I had been told I had bought it from) and as
a previous user of a Nokia 9500 I soon got to grips with it.



I had it 27/28 days and all of a sudden the microphone packed in, it worked
with a head set or car kit but not on the phone itself. After doing a Google
search of E90 microphone problems it seemed like there was a well known
problem on this.



Phoned to T-mobile who first denied I had got the phone from them saying we
dont sell E90s After checking the account she acknowledged they had
supplied me and said I needed to speak to there supplier Mobile account
solutions I understood it would be easier to do this as asked rather than
go via T-mobile.



Spoke to Mobile account solutions who said send it back to there repairers
and as it was within 30 days they would send out a new phone. After sending
the old one back 6-7 days later a new one arrived and works fine.



Now, 5 weeks after this was all done and dusted I have received a phone call
from mobile account solutions saying the phone I sent back had been dropped
and could I send them a cheque for Ł460 + VAT as it was beyond repair.



I said you have got to be joking as

A) the phone was as new when we sent it back

B) the fault was on the microphone and this was acknowledged.

C) when the repairer opened the box why did they not think O dear this is
damaged I should let someone know

D) Its taken 5 weeks to actually get in touch.



When I spoke with mobile account solutions he has said if we dont send a
cheque he will bar the phone. Can they do this and if so could I get it
working again ?



I have rang T-mobile and asked them if this is all right and pointed out
that I bought the phone from them not from Mobile account solution and been
T-mobile they are saying its between me and there supplier but I purchased
the phone from T-mobile and they got it from Mobile account solutions.



Has anyone had this before? The phone was 100% not damaged and I cant see
how they can come back after 5 weeks like this demanding money or
threatening to bar the phone.



Advice welcome.
